In need of a get away, we left Friday and headed for Wyoming. Along the way as you will see in the photos below, we looked for DUP markers and sites and then went to Fort Bridger. The first picture is the inside of a covered wagon. They are very small inside. The next picture is the outside of Fort Bridger. I took pictures of the inside, but didn't post them. There is a picture of the school house at Fort Bridger that has a DUP marker next to it. You mainly see the marker. The cabin picture was taken in Morgan, Utah. It is marker #19. The Daughters of Utah Pioneers have about 534 markers in several locations in several states. I am hoping that our Davis Kaysville Company will be able to get a marker put up. We are working on it, but they are not easy to get.
